Reporting to the EMEA Trade Compliance Director, you’ll play a key role in ensuring our operations align with evolving EU dual-use export regulations. This is a unique opportunity to grow your career in a fast-paced, high-impact environment.

As an Export Compliance Analyst, you’ll support export screening processes and manage EU dual-use licensing activities. You’ll collaborate with cross-functional teams—Legal, Logistics, Tax—and engage with external partners and government agencies to enable compliant growth across the region.

You will

  • Assist with EU dual-use export license applications and renewals
  • Conduct export compliance screenings and maintain accurate records
  • Monitor regulatory changes and support internal policy updates
  • Liaise with internal stakeholders and external authorities to ensure seamless compliance

Essential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in international Trade, Law, Business, Supply Chain, or a related field
  • Understanding of EU Dual-Use Regulation (e.g., Regulation (EU) 2021 / 821) and export compliance principles
  • Strong analytical skills and accuracy in handling regulatory documentation and screening processes
  • Clear written and verbal communication, especially when dealing with internal teams and external authorities
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
  • Desirable Requirements

  • Familiarity with export compliance screening applications such as GTM. TradeSphere or Amber Road
